How do I start my HGV training

The most regular question ask when a new trainee or company enquires about Category "C" HGV training is "what do I have to do?" Firstly I would suggest that you find a good reputable training provider that is willing to give the best help and advise you require. Most training companies will offer you a complete package from start to finish ( Provisional entitlement forms to test) however it is easy to do it yourself up to the practical training and tests, this will reduce the cost of the training.

1) Get both the D2 and D4 forms these are available to order from www.gov.uk/dvlaforms , some post offices or your training provider.

2) Arrange a medical and get the GP to fill out the D4 form. You can use your own doctor or some training providers can provide contact numbers it is always better to check out charges as these range from anything up to £150.00

3) Fill out the D2 form ensuring you mark the provisional entitlement(s) you require and post both D2 & D4 forms with your driving licence to the DVLA, Swansea, SA99 1BR. I suggest sending them registered, recorded or proof of posting.

4) Once the entitlement(s) have been applied to your licence you will be able to book your Theory and Hazard Perception Tests and if required your module 2DCPC Case study. This can be done at www.gov.uk/book-theory-test

5) Once you have passed both of these tests you are ready to start your HGV practical training.
